Discussion between rounds:
Difficulties with the system
 Management Team:
 What did you feel during the game? Were you busy?
 Did you manage to implement your plan? Were you in control?
 Drywall team:
 Were you busy?
 HVAC team
 Were you busy?
 Bottleneck, Cycle time, WIP, Push
 What is the meaning of cycle time for apartment
construction in real projects?
 How would you improve the process?

Background Reading






“The Goal” Eli Goldratt
www.leanconstruction.org
“Lean Thinking” Womack and Jones
www.iglc.net
“The Critical Chain” Eli Goldratt
“Factory Physics” Hopp and Spearman
 Sacks, R., Esquenazi, A., and Goldin, M., (2007). ‘LEAPCON:
Simulation of Lean Construction of High-rise Apartment Buildings’,
Journal of Construction Engineering and Management, Vol. 133 No. 7
pp. 529-539.
